Additional Information About Looking Glass Brunnera - Heart Leaf Forget-Me-Not

Brunnera Macrophylla 'Looking Glass' is a moderate growing perennial plant that can be grown in USDA Plant Hardiness Zones 3A through 8A. It matures to an average height of 1 foot to 2 feet and an average width of 1 foot to 2 feet, depending on climate and other environmental factors. It prefers growing in a location that provides shade, morning sun with afternoon shade or filtered sun and grows best when planted in loam, clay or silt soil that is moderately drained or moderately wet. In the spring Looking Glass Brunnera produces blue and sky blue flowers. The foliage is white, grey / silver and dark green in color.

Looking Glass Brunnera can be useful in the landscape along woodland borders, in containers or planters, under a shade tree or in landscape beds or islands and also in bog gardens, perennial gardens or shade gardens.
